Publication
Household Income in 1967 by Selected Characteristics of the Head
This report presents statistics on number of households by total money income in 1967, by age, education, sex, race, employment status, and occupation.


Publication
Family Income Advances, Poverty Reduced in 1967 (Preliminary data)
Preliminary data show families total money income in 1967, by sex and race, and other selected characteristics.


Publication
Recent Trends in Social and Economic Conditions of Negroes in the U.S.
This report provides statistical data on the social and economic conditions of the Negro population of the United States.


Publication
1960 Census of Population: Selected Ethnic Groups, 5 Southwest States
This report presents social and economic characteristics of the major ethnic groups of Arizona, California, Colorado, New Mexico, and Texas.


Publication
The Extent of Poverty in the United States 1959 to 1966
Data are provided on the incidence of poverty among families and unrelated individuals in the United States distributed by selected characteristics.


Publication
Mobility of the Population of the U.S.: March 1966 to March 1967
This report analyzes migration in the U.S. between 1966 and 1967 using the Current Population Survey and provides detailed tables.


Publication
1960 Census: Population, Women by Children Under 5 Years Old
Characteristics shown are: age, race, nativity, country of origin, education, marital status, age at first marriage, occupation, income in 1959, and housing.
